草庐IT

cordova-plugin-statusbar

全部标签

android - 安装没有 package.json 文件的 Cordova 插件

我正在尝试使用CordovaCLI7安装Cordova插件。这个插件没有package.json文件,所以在将它添加到我的项目时会抛出错误。我试过使用plugman转换config.xml文件。它适用于Android,但不适用于iOS。我觉得我的package.json文件中的config.xml缺少一些配置。有没有办法安全地转换package.json文件中的config.xml?或者使用config.xml文件安装它的方法?谢谢 最佳答案 是的,从Cordova7开始,平台和插件的安装默认使用cordova-fetch执行。依次

ios - Cordova 3.3 - fileSystem.root.fullPath 返回 "/"而不是完整路径

我有一段使用Cordova2.7的代码。我将我的应用程序升级到Cordova3.3,同时升级了我开发的所有自定义插件。我使用Cordova2.7成功获得了iOS上文档目录的完整绝对路径,但使用Cordova3.3它只返回/的完整路径这是我的代码:window.requestFileSystem=window.requestFileSystem||window.webkitRequestFileSystem;window.requestFileSystem(LocalFileSystem.PERSISTENT,0,gotFS,fail);functiongotFS(fileSystem)

ios - Cordova 3.1.0 : Plugin not found or is not a CDVPlugin

我正在尝试构建我的第一个Cordova应用程序,但我无法使用插件。我的应用程序是使用Cordova命令行界面构建的,因此我以这种方式添加了相机插件:cordovapluginaddhttps://git-wip-us.apache.org/repos/asf/cordova-plugin-camera.git我的config.xml看起来像这样:MyAppAsampleApacheCordovaapplicationApacheCordovaTeam我已经运行了cordovabuild并且一切正常,但是当我在Xcode中构建项目时,它首先告诉我CDVCamera.h、CDVCamera

Error: @vitejs/plugin-vue requires vue (>=3.2.13) or @vue/compiler-sfc to be present in the dependen

前言:使用vuecreate创建项目后,通过npmrunserve报以下错误; 错误:@vitejs/plugin-vue需要vue(>=3.2.13)或@vue/compiler-sfc存在于依赖树中。然后按照错误提示进行了npminstall'@vue/compiler-sfc'--save-dev;安装完毕后再次进行npmrunserve还是报以上错误。开始找不同:对比之前搭建的正常项目,发现不同点:(开始按照自己的想法尝试解决问题) 1、执行npmuninstallvue卸载非正常项目中的vue依赖包 2、再执行 npminstallvue@3.2.13--save-dev 把vue依

ValidationError: Progress Plugin Invalid Options

ValidationError:ProgressPluginInvalidOptions前面一篇文章说明了我当时解决测试组件命令时遇到问题的方案,其中最核心的一部分起始是降低了less-loader的版本,但是当我开发完成组件(当然,开发小组件期间的测试组件代码仍很舒服)然而,最后想要使用命令npmrunserve打开整个项目的开发服务器的时候,又出现问题了:ValidationError:ProgressPluginInvalidOptionsoptionsshouldNOThaveadditionalpropertiesoptionsshouldNOThaveadditionalprope

android - 部署到设备时未加载 cordova 包

我有一个Cordova应用程序,它在部署到浏览器或仅加载到浏览器时运行良好。但是,当通过cordovarunandroid将应用程序发送到设备时,找不到插件。使用Chrome远程设备检查器,我可以看到插件未能加载到我期望的正常位置。下面的代码fragment是config.xml的副本,其中一些项目已被审查。---censored------censored------censored---BlankJS6.3.1Cordova.js加载得很好,但我无法让插件在浏览器之外加载。任何方向都会非常感激!编辑我找到了一些与TACO工作原理相关的信息,我相信我可能处于类似于this的情况。.

ios - Cordova/Ionic iOS 应用程序在加载插件时卡在启动画面上

我们的应用目前在iOS11上对所有用户崩溃。应用加载启动画面,然后无限挂起。此问题不会影响未使用iOS11的用户,并且无法在iOS11模拟器上重现。我们对这个问题的唯一线索是,当我们使用SafariDeveloperTools检查代码时,我们可以看到插件加载失败。此问题在100%的时间内无法重现,但在大约98%的时间内是可以重现的。这是我们在Xcode中看到的唯一错误:[BoringSSL]Functionnw_protocol_boringssl_input_finished:line1389Peerdisconnectedduringthemiddleofahandshake.Se

ios - 使用 Cordova 5 在 iOS 上拒绝白名单错误

我已经使用cordova将近3年了,并且曾经在config.xml中添加以下行以将所有资源列入白名单。今天升级到cordova5,出现了很多如下错误ERRORwhitelistrejection:url='example.com'我安装了cordova-plugin-whitelist,并用以下3行更新了我的config.xml并将以下元标记添加到我的index.html两次,一次有间隙,另一次没有什么都没发生!仍然在Xcode控制台中收到“错误白名单拒绝”! 最佳答案 像往常一样,我删除了所有平台和插件,然后重新添加它们,一切正常

ios - 处理内存管理和 iOS Cordova 项目?

谁能告诉我如何在基于iOSCordova的项目中使用“收到内存警告”处理内存管理在我的iPhone或iPad(版本8.1)上运行时,我在iOSCordova项目中收到此警告。我在我的应用程序中使用CDVlocation进行地理定位。我主要是在加载基于map的View时收到此消息。我正在使用基于ARC的Xcode项目在使用cordova"Receivedmemorywarning"管理内存警告方面的任何帮助将不胜感激。谢谢大家 最佳答案 在CDVPlugin.m中尝试这种方式-(void)onMemoryWarning{//overr

ios - Cordova 命令行构建在 Mac 上的/tmp 中失败

我在从命令行构建全新的PhoneGap应用程序时遇到链接器错误。它创建了一堆文件,如果我在Xcode中打开创建的.xcodeproj,它构建得很好。那么我的命令行环境出了什么问题?$phonegapcreate/tmp/buildtest-ios$cd/tmp/buildtest-ios$phonegap-Vbuildios[phonegap]detectingiOSSDKenvironment...[phonegap]CheckingiOSrequirements...[phonegap]usingthelocalenvironment[phonegap]compilingiOS..